Skills: what Sudo reads before he writes
Sudo does not work from memory. Before planning a change, writing a file, or answering a question about a surface, he reads the skill for it: a short markdown how-to stored in your workspace as an ordinary node.
That matters twice over. It is why his answer about, say, a code index matches the code index your build actually ships. And it is the supported way to teach him a house convention, because the recipe he follows is a document you can edit.
The built-in skills
These ship with the product, are re-seeded on boot, and are listed under Manage / AI / Skills with the built-ins shown.
How he works
| Skill | Covers |
|---|---|
workspace-filesystem |
The configuration as a filesystem, and the look, edit, build, commit loop over it. |
commit-protocol |
What commit does, what it refuses, what you see, and what he says once he has committed. |
sudo-persona |
His voice, tone and boundaries. |
run-and-observe |
Running an endpoint, task, connector, migration or reindex, and reading what it logged. |
inspect-staged-files |
Reading the files you uploaded to Stage, and the extract command behind them. |
manage-skills |
Reading, searching, creating and editing skills, including yours. |
workspace-shell |
The separate C# Shell, for one-off scripts that do not belong in a saved surface. |
Building surfaces
| Skill | Covers |
|---|---|
add-code-endpoint |
Writing or changing a code endpoint: header attributes, code scope, and the file it goes in. |
create-ai-tool |
[Tool] / [Parameter], the tool scope, return conventions, secrets. |
create-agent |
An agent's tool set and output schema. |
create-ai-assistant |
An assistant a user talks to: system prompt, the tools, agents and skills it carries, who can reach it. |
manage-prompt-templates |
The reusable prompts a user picks from in chat. |
configure-ai-provider |
How the workspace talks to a language model, and when a custom-code provider is the answer. |
add-scheduled-task |
Code-driven scheduled tasks, cron sanity, dry run. |
add-data-connector |
In-workspace data connectors, with worked CSV and JSON examples. |
add-migration-task |
A one-off migration that rewrites existing data, and the rules that keep it safe to re-run. |
add-custom-code-index |
Code indexes, split into their search and materialize halves. |
configure-search-indexes |
What makes a node type searchable and filterable, and how to rebuild an index. |
add-node-schema-field |
Adding or renaming a schema field, plus the migration that backfills it. |
style-and-render-nodes |
A node type's colour, icon, and which fields show in a result, a preview and a table. |
add-pattern-spotter |
Regex spotters wired into a pipeline. |
add-entity-post-processing |
Cleaning up, normalising or rejecting spotted entities before they become nodes. |
build-nlp-pipeline |
The NLP folder as a whole: spotters, pipelines, and linking rules. |
graph-query-language |
Q() / Query(), traversal, filtering, sorting, LINQ interop and the typed helpers. |
embeddings-and-vectors |
Which encoders exist, and how to index and consume vectors. |
build-similarity-engine |
Fusing several signals into one ranked list. |
manage-secrets |
Declaring a secret, reading it in code, and why he can never see one. |
manage-packages |
What packages are available, how one becomes usable, and why he cannot install one. |
set-chat-policies |
Chat policies: keyword rules, the classifier, and what a match does. |
workspace-configuration |
The five config/*.json documents and what each decides. |

A read-only session sees fewer of them
A skill about performing a change describes a command that refuses when Allow changes is off, so reading it could only lead somewhere disappointing. Those are left out of a read-only session's library.
Teaching him your conventions
Built-in skills are ordinary workspace nodes. Read them, edit them, or add your own under Manage / AI / Skills, and the recipe he follows changes with them, for every future session rather than for the one conversation you said it in.
That is the right place for things like:
- an authorization attribute every endpoint in your workspace must carry;
- a naming scheme for tasks, tools or node types;
- a field your schema always sets, and where its value comes from;
- the team that owns a surface, and who to name in a commit message;
- a house rule about which node types are allowed to be public.
He treats a skill as a checklist and surfaces a conflict rather than silently overriding it. A
skill is also a file under /workspace/code/skills/, so he can read and propose changes to one the
same way he does anything else. Editing a built-in skill is fine; your edits survive restarts
because the built-in is only re-seeded when its shipped version changes.
A skill is instructions, not permissions
A skill can shape what Sudo does inside what he is already allowed to do. It cannot widen that: a skill saying "apply this without asking" does not remove the approval step, and one saying "fetch this URL" does not give the sandbox a network.
